Joseph Espo

Joseph Espo is a Partner at Brown, Goldstein & Levy, where a career has been dedicated to representing individuals affected by serious personal injuries, particularly advocating for brain-damaged children in toxic tort cases throughout Maryland and the District of Columbia. With a notable focus on childhood lead poisoning, Joseph has successfully represented over 100 victims, challenging regulations to ensure lead-safe work practices. Prior to becoming a Partner, Joseph held positions as an Associate and Law Clerk at the same firm and gained experience in journalism as a Copy Editor, Associate Editor, and Reporter. Joseph holds a J.D. from the University of Maryland Francis King Carey School of Law and a B.A. from American University.

Brown, Goldstein & Levy

Brown, Goldstein & Levy is a 20-lawyer law firm based in Baltimore, Maryland, with an office in Washington, DC. We are trial lawyers who handle cases of every stripe, both civil and criminal. We also have an active practice in many other areas of the law, including family law and health care law. Above all else, we are a client-centered law firm. We strongly identify with our clients and their problems, and we have the skill, the experience, and the tenacity to solve those problems. Our lawyers have been selected as among the Best Lawyers in America, Maryland's Top 50 "Super Lawyers,"​ the Daily Record's Leaders in Law, and Maryland's Top 100 Women, as Fellows of the American College of Trial Lawyers, and as Maryland Trial Lawyer of the Year. In 2014, Brown, Goldstein & Levy celebrated its 30th anniversary, and we are proud of our history. As a firm, we have been named the Pro Bono Firm of the Year by the Maryland State Bar Association and have earned an AV rating (the highest possible) for legal ability and ethical standards in the Lawyers.com/Martindale-Hubbell Peer Review Ratings.
